The Making a Difference Foundation Ensures People Without Housing Aren’t Without Good Meals

Success

The Making a Difference Foundation (which encompasses Eloise’s Cooking Pot Food Bank), is one of five nonprofit organizations SUCCESS magazine is spotlighting during the week of Giving Tuesday. The organization supports individuals in both college and trade school and just recently released 10 scholarships for the 2023–2024 school year.
